The Institute Of World Politics
The Institute Of World Politics reported paying Dr John Lenczowski, Chancellor And President Emeritus, $250,844 in total compensation (FY 2024).
That places Dr John Lenczowski at approximately the 51st percentile among 115 similarly sized international affairs nonprofits (median $248,713).
